Are 100% Chiropractic and The Now the same company?

No — 100% Chiropractic and The Now are franchised by separate companies. 100% Chiropractic's franchisor is TACTIC Franchising, LLC; The Now's is The Now Franchise, LLC. Each registers and files its own Franchise Disclosure Document, and you would be signing with a different entity depending on which you chose. Note that a registry filing names the franchisor, not necessarily its ultimate parent — two brands owned by the same parent company can still have separate franchisors.

Cost to open

Both brands disclose their total initial investment in FDD Item 7: $423,742 – $866,080 for 100% Chiropractic, see FDD for The Now.

How much does each make? (Item 19)

Both franchisors make an Item 19 financial performance representation. On the headline average unit revenue each discloses, 100% Chiropractic reports the higher figure ($780,447 vs $753,386). Revenue is not profit — the full report breaks out what each brand actually represents.

Closures & failure rate

100% Chiropractic reports 111 franchised outlets, net change +22 in the latest reported year, a 2.2% closure rate (FDD Item 20). The Now reports 60 franchised outlets, net change +16 in the latest reported year, a 0% closure rate (FDD Item 20). Outlet churn — closures, terminations, non-renewals — is the closest thing an FDD has to a failure rate; the full report puts both brands' churn against health & wellness medians.

Litigation

100% Chiropractic discloses no franchisee-initiated proceedings in FDD Item 3. The Now discloses litigation in FDD Item 3 (case detail in the full report).
